Indian rupee registered its biggest single-day gain in over two years on Friday after appreciating around 73 paise to close at 85.2125 against the US dollar, Moneycontrol reported. Rupee's last biggest single-day gain was on November 11, 2022, when it appreciated around 99 paise. Meanwhile, it had depreciated 36 paise to close at 85.95 against the USD on Thursday.
